Do tax authorities in El Salvador share information with other jurisdictions to combat international tax evasion?

Yes, El Salvador participates in international agreements for the exchange of tax information to combat tax evasion internationally. This involves sharing financial information with other jurisdictions under existing agreements.

Can a taxpayer challenge or appeal a penalty imposed in relation to his or her tax record in Paraguay?

Yes, taxpayers have the right to challenge or appeal sanctions imposed in relation to their tax records following the process established by the SET.

What is the scope of the right to education in Costa Rica?

The right to education in Costa Rica encompasses access to quality, inclusive and equitable education for all people without discrimination. This right implies that the State must guarantee free basic education, as well as access to higher levels of education under conditions of equality.

What are the necessary procedures to request alimony in the Dominican Republic?

To request alimony in the Dominican Republic, you must file a lawsuit before a competent court. You must provide evidence of the need for the support, such as the child's expenses, the obligated parent's income, and other relevant documents. The court will evaluate the situation and determine the amount of support to be paid.

How are human trafficking cases addressed in the Guatemalan legal system?

Human trafficking cases in the Guatemalan legal system are addressed through specific laws and victim assistance protocols. International cooperation can also play a crucial role in the investigation and prosecution of human trafficking networks.
